A POPULAR DJ from Three Towns who founded Ultra Sonic​ has died just weeks after revealing he had terminal cancer.

Mallorca Lee, a former pupil of Auchenharvie Academy, passed away on Sunday afternoon, aged 51.

We told last month that the musician announced he had been diagnosed with terminal cancer.

Days later fans of the star campaigned to get his album to the top of the charts three decades after it was produced.

The news was announced on social media by DJ Kid, who said: "It is with tremendous sadness that I announce the sad passing on Sunday afternoon of legendary Scottish DJ, producer and long-time friend Mallorca Lee, who was diagnosed with terminal cancer just 4 weeks ago. He was 51.

"During this incredibly upsetting time, my deepest sympathy goes out to Maria Mallorca's wife his children Angel and Oceano and his extended family and friends.

"You will be deeply missed, brother, but your energy and legacy will live on."

In a post shared on Mallorca's Facebook, it says: "We love you infinity, goodbye and safe trip."

Mallorca Lee founded Ultra Sonic in 1991.
